Cathay Pacific and Dragonair launched carbon offset program "FLY greener"

 

At Cathay Pacific, we take our environmental and social responsibilities seriously. We acknowledge the adverse consequences of greenhouse gas emissions on the climate, ecosystems and communities and are committed to taking action to address this important issue.

 

We have implemented a range of measures to reduce our emissions to improve the environmental performance of our aircraft and ground based activities. We have succeeded in improving fuel efficiency by 20% across our fleet since 1998 and have significantly reduced noise, waste and water use in our operations.

 

While modern aircraft are increasingly fuel efficient, flying inevitably releases carbon dioxide and other greenhouse gas emissions into the atmosphere. At present, there are no "greener" substitutes for jet fuel - and none are in sight in the near future, despite extensive research in this area.

 

Cathay Pacific's FLY greener carbon offset programme gives you the opportunity to reduce your carbon footprint. This is an entirely voluntary scheme; passengers wishing to participate are invited to opt in by using cash or Asia Miles to offset the carbon dioxide emissions of their flight. The contribution is a fraction of the ticket cost, but it provides you with a means to make a difference.

 

Cathay Pacific and Dragonair's FLY greener programme is the first of its kind provided by any Asian airline and also allows Asia Miles to be used as an alternative to credit card payment. It is an extension of our in-house programme that offsets the carbon dioxide emissions associated with staff travelling on airline business with Cathay Pacific and Dragonair.

 

Our on-line calculator will work out your share of the carbon dioxide emissions created by your flight, based on the length of the journey and your cabin class. Emissions are calculated using fuel consumption data from the Cathay Pacific and Dragonair passenger fleet. More information on the calculation methods can be found here.
